About The Durham Hotel
Comfortable Accommodations The Durham Hotel in Durham offers air-conditioned rooms with private bathrooms, walk-in showers, and city views. Each room includes a work desk, free toiletries, and a TV. Exceptional Facilities Guests can enjoy a fitness center, terrace, restaurant, bar, and free WiFi. Additional amenities include a coffee shop, outdoor seating area, and bicycle parking. Dining Experience The hotel serves American cuisine for brunch, lunch, and dinner, alongside cocktails. An on-site bar provides a relaxing atmosphere for evening drinks. Prime Location Located 12 mi from Raleigh-Durham International Airport, the hotel is a 9-minute walk from American Tobacco Campus. Nearby attractions include Duke University (2.9 mi) and Umstead State Park (14 mi).
